Mr David Edward Kirk |
Non-Executive DirectorNon-Executive Chairman |
Nov 2013 |
Mr Kirk has been a growth stage investor in technology businesses since 1999 and was an IPO investor in Xero. David is Chair of private company Forsyth Barr Limited, the New Zealand-based provider of wealth management, broking and investment banking services. David sits on the boards of several Bailador portfolio companies and is also Chair of charitable organizations KiwiHarvest, New Zealand Food Network and the New Zealand Rugby Players Association. He is member of the Risk Committee.

Mr Brent Scrimshaw |
Chief Executive OfficerManaging Director |
Oct 2017 |
Mr Scrimshaw has experience leading and growing consumer brands around the world, including an 18-year career with Nike Inc in three continents, including most recently as Vice president and Chief Executive of Nike Europe. He was previously a director of action sports apparel brand Fox Head Inc in California, a non-executive director of sports technology company Catapult International (CAT).

Mr Philip Bowman |
Non-Executive Director |
Oct 2017 |
Mr Bowman has experience in retail including 15 years as a director of Burberry PLC. Other past roles include CFO of Bass PLC, CEO of Bass Taverns, Executive Chairman of Liberty PLC, CEO of Allied Domecq PLC, CEO of Scottish Power PLC, CEO of Smiths Group and Chairman of Coral Eurobet and Miller Group. Philip has also held office as an independent director of BSkyB PLC, Scottish & Newcastle Group PLC, and Berry Bros. & Rudd. He is member of the Risk Committee.

Mr Zion Armstrong |
Non-Executive Director |
Dec 2022 |
Mr Armstrong spent 24 years with Adidas, commencing as a footwear manager in 1998 and climbing through the company ranks in Germany, Hong Kong, South Korea, and the US before being named President for Adidas in North America. He stepped down from Adidas in early 2022 to return to New Zealand. In December 2023 Zion was appointed CEO of New Zealand-based children's retail apparel brand Jamie Kay. He is member of the Risk Committee.
